2.2 standard number WS3B382 198

2.3 Prescription chicken bone 750g castor bean 1000g borneol 250g verdigris 15g phellodendron bark 250g viola I 00g dandelion 100g frankincense 100g myrrh 200g blood residue 100g willow branch 1000g.

2.4 Make the above twelve medicines, Borneolum Syntheticum, Calomelas, and Tonglu into fine powder, and mix them evenly. The other nine flavors, such as chicken bones, are broken as appropriate, fried in the same pot with edible vegetable oil 10000g, filtered and refined until dripping into beads; Add another 6000 grams of Plumbum preparatium into the oil, stir well, collect the paste and soak it in water. Take the paste, melt it with slow fire, wait for the temperature, add borneol and other fine powder, stir evenly, let it cool, and cut into strips.

2.5 Characteristics This product is a strip-shaped black plaster.

2.6 inspection should comply with the relevant provisions of the plaster (appendix Ⅰ p).

2.7 Functions and indications: detumescence and pain relief, eliminating putrefaction and promoting granulation. It can be used for treating carbuncle, toxic sore and nameless swelling and pain.

2.8 Usage and dosage According to the size of the affected area, heat and soften the plaster and apply it to the affected area. After a day and a night, if you see that the plaster is not sticky, change to a new medicine.

2.9 Specifications Each piece weighs 6g.

2. 10 is stored in a closed place in a cool and dry place.
